2021 Robertson Pinotage

The Royal B Pinotage from the 2021 vintage showcases a deep red hue, embodying the essence of this South African cultivated Pinotage varietal. Hailing from the diverse terroir of Robertson, this wine offers a harmonious balance that captivates the senses. With a medium body that gracefully carries its fruit-forward profile, the Royal B Pinotage envelops the palate with rich, ripe fruit flavors. The acidity is well-suited, adding a refreshing brightness to each sip. Tannins are notably structured, providing a smooth and elegant finish. This wine is dry, making it a versatile and delightful choice for any occasion.

Region:


Western Cape
Western Cape

The majority of South Africa's best wines are produced in the southwest coastal zones around Cape Town, known collectively as the Western Cape. Sandwiched between the country's majestic mountains and its cooling ocean coasts (the Atlantic to the west of the Cape of Good Hope, the Indian Ocean to its east), the Western Cape offers a wealth of winemaking riches. Regions here include the Breede River Valley, Cape South Coast, Coastal Region, Klein Karoo and Olifants River.
